Drink before you fly: Pudong Airport's best bar

Perched high up in a pod between the two terminals of Pudong airport, the hotel bar for both Motel 168 and it's sibling Ease Hotel. The cool design and eighth floor view is worth a look for anyone waiting for a delays, alcoholic plane spotters or location scouts for 1970s Bond movies.

Motel 18 hotel bar

To get there, take the elevator to the airport hotel from outside the Maglev station / KFC. Walk past reception in either hotel and take the elevator up to the top floor. Yes, we realise it's not exactly convenient.
